第二十四章
企者不立,
跨者不行,
自见者不明,
自是者不彰
自伐者无功,
自矜者不长。
其在道也,曰余食赘行。
物或恶之,故有道者不处。
Chapter 24
He who stands on tiptoe
doesn't stand firm.
He who rushes ahead
doesn't go far.
He who tries to shine
dims his own light.
He who defines himself
can't know who he really is.
He who has power over others
can't empower himself.
He who clings to his work
will create nothing that endures.
If you want to accord with the Tao,
just do your job, then let go.
